What are All-on-4 Dental Implants?
All-on-4 dental implants are a revolutionary solution for individuals missing most or all of their teeth in either the upper or lower jaw. This innovative technique uses just four strategically placed implants to support a full arch of fixed prosthetic teeth, offering a permanent, natural-looking, and functional replacement. Unlike traditional implants that often require one implant per missing tooth, All-on-4 maximizes the use of available bone, frequently eliminating the need for bone grafting.
How Does it Work?
The “All-on-4” name refers to the four implants that anchor the full arch prosthesis. Two implants are placed in the front of the jaw vertically, while the two back implants are angled to maximize bone contact and support. This strategic placement allows for immediate function, meaning you can often receive a temporary set of teeth on the same day as the implant surgery.
Benefits of All-on-4
All-on-4 dental implants offer a wide range of benefits compared to traditional dentures or individual implants:
- Improved Appearance: Restores a natural-looking smile and facial structure.
- Enhanced Chewing and Speaking: Provides a stable and secure foundation for improved function.
- Increased Comfort: Eliminates the discomfort and slippage associated with traditional dentures.
- Improved Oral Health: Easier to clean and maintain than traditional dentures, contributing to better overall oral hygiene.
- Cost-Effective: Often less expensive than replacing each missing tooth with an individual implant.
- Faster Treatment Time: Allows for immediate function with temporary teeth often placed on the same day.
All-on-4 Procedure and Recovery
The All-on-4 procedure typically involves these steps:
- Initial Consultation and Planning: Your dentist will conduct a comprehensive examination, including 3D imaging, to assess your jawbone and plan the implant placement.
- Implant Placement: The four implants are surgically placed in the jawbone.
- Attachment of Temporary Teeth: A temporary set of teeth is attached to the implants on the same day, allowing you to leave with a functional smile.
- Healing Period: Over the next several months, the implants fuse with the jawbone through a process called osseointegration.
- Placement of Permanent Teeth: Once the healing process is complete, a permanent, custom-made prosthesis is attached to the implants.
Recovery time varies, but most patients can resume normal activities within a few days. Some swelling and discomfort are normal, and your dentist will provide instructions on post-operative care.

Cost and Financing Options
The cost of All-on-4 implants can vary depending on several factors, including the dentist’s fees, the materials used, and the complexity of the case. While it can be a significant investment, it’s often more cost-effective than replacing each missing tooth with a separate implant. Many dental practices offer financing options to make the procedure more accessible.
